Bagehta - Baberu, Banda

Bagehta is a village situated in the Baberu tehsil of Banda district, Uttar Pradesh. It is located approximately 14 km from the tehsil headquarters in Baberu and around 32 km from the district headquarters in Banda. Bagehta village is a designated Gram Panchayat.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Bagehta is 155042. The village covers a total geographical area of 430.9 hectares and falls under the 210121 pincode. Banda is the nearest town, located about 32 km away.

Bagehta village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Gram Pradhan ser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Baberu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Banda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Bagehta

According to the 2011 Census, Bagehta village had a total population of 3,480 people, including 1,806 males and 1,674 females, living in 632 households. The sex ratio was 927 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 54.51%, with male literacy at 67.94% and female literacy at 40.32%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 520.

Transport and Connectivity of Bagehta

Bagehta is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is Dingwahi, while the nearest airport is Kanpur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 79.3 km.
